The XCV1000-4FG680I operates based on the principles of field-programmable gate arrays. It consists of configurable logic cells interconnected through programmable routing resources. These logic cells can be programmed to implement desired digital functions using Hardware Description Languages (HDLs) such as VHDL or Verilog. The FPGA's internal configuration memory stores the programming information, allowing for reconfiguration as needed.
